New issue
Advanced search Search tips

Issue 751435 link

Starred by 1 user

Issue metadata

Status: WontFix
Owner:
Closed: Jan 2018
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Android
Pri: 3
Type: Bug-Regression



Sign in to add a comment

Text selection toolbar does not appear after tapping on 'Select All' option in "Pocket" app.

Reported by pshi...@etouch.net, Aug 2 2017

Issue description

Device name: Pixel XL/N2G47O,Nexus 5X/N2G47O,Htc Desire 630/MMB29M,Samsung Galaxy J5/MMB29M,Samsung Galaxy J2/LMY47X
WebView version: 62.0.3174.0
Application: Pocket
Application version: 6.5.9.6
Application package:com.ideashower.readitlater.pro

Bisect Information:
Per-Version bisect information:
Good build: 57.0.2984.0
Bad build:  57.0.2985.0

Regression range: https://chromium.googlesource.com/chromium/src/+log/57.0.2984.0..57.0.2985.0?pretty=fuller&n=10000

Steps to reproduce:
(1)Launch 'Pocket' app,sign in with valid credentials
(2)Open any article,Long tap for text selection and tap on select all
(3)Observe

Actual result: Text selection toolbar does not appear after tapping on 'Select All' option.
Expected result: Text selection toolbar should appear properly after tapping on 'Select All' option.

Additional comment: This issue is also reproducible on playstore version: 59.0.3071.125 
 
Labels: -Pri-3 M-61 Pri-1 Type-Bug-Regression
Status: Untriaged (was: Unconfirmed)
Please find the Video & Logcat @ go/chrome-androidlogs1/7/751435
Labels: hasbisect-per-revision
Owner: amaralp@chromium.org
Status: Assigned (was: Untriaged)
Per-CL bisect information:
Good commit:444118
Bad commit:444119

C  734.174s Main  You are looking for a change made after 444118(GOOD), but before 444119(BAD).
Suspect CL:
https://chromium.googlesource.com/chromium/src/+/1107a295dcee2f4ee3f6c24f836c6adfa7b3830d

amaralp@  Might be it looks like this issue is related to your change. please look into once, if its not related to your change please reassign to me. 

Thansk!

Comment 3 by battun@chromium.org, Sep 14 2017

Labels: -M-61 M-63
Issue still repro on latest M62: 62.0.3202.23 & M63: 63.0.3215.0 hence moving to M63.

Thanks!
Cc: amaralp@chromium.org
Owner: battun@chromium.org
It looks like Pocket overrode the action mode and used a custom implementation of select all that doesn't ever lead to a call to FrameSelection::SelectAll(). Is there a way we could ask them how they are implementing SelectAll?

Comment 5 by battun@chromium.org, Nov 28 2017

Owner: satyavat...@chromium.org
satyavathir@Could you please look into issue.


Thanks!

Comment 6 by battun@chromium.org, Dec 20 2017

Labels: -M-63 M-65
we are able to repro this issue on latest M64: 64.0.3282.41 & M65: 65.0.3299.3, as M63 gone to stable moving to M65

Thanks!

Comment 7 by battun@chromium.org, Dec 20 2017

Owner: ----
Status: Untriaged (was: Assigned)

Comment 8 by ctzsm@chromium.org, Dec 21 2017

Cc: ctzsm@chromium.org
Labels: -Restrict-View-Google -Pri-1 Pri-3
As c#4 said, we need to contact developer of com.ideashower.readitlater.pro to know how they are implementing Select All. They probably did something to the selection popup because there is a custom menu item "Recommend".

After "Select All", if we click anywhere in that page, selection menu will show again anyway.

Lower the priority since this happens with M57. And I think this is more of app bug other than WebView bug.

Open this bug to public so we could have better communication with the app developer.
Owner: ctzsm@chromium.org
Status: Assigned (was: Untriaged)

Comment 10 by ctzsm@chromium.org, Jan 12 2018

Status: WontFix (was: Assigned)
After talking to developers from Pocket, amaralp@ suggested the way for customizing select all in JavaScript is:

document.execCommand("selectAll");

I am closing this issue as there is no fix from WebView side.

Sign in to add a comment